Faire un sudo dans Winscp

Fermé
JC - 22 oct. 2008 à 14:44
 ;) - 22 oct. 2008 à 16:11
Bonjour,

est-il possible par exemple de se connecter avec un compte X en Winscp sur un serveur linux et ensuite une fois connecté, faire un sudo su - dans Winscp pour pouvoir transferer des fichiers en tant que root directement ?

merci d'avance

jc

4 réponses

et pourquoi tu te connectes pas avec un compte ayant les droits tout simplement?
T'as pas dû tout comprendre
0
parce que le compte root n'a pas le droit de connexion à distance (securité dans pam) donc on est obligé de passer par un compte avant

alors une solution ?

merci
0
Grunt Messages postés 2773 Date d'inscription jeudi 17 janvier 2008 Statut Contributeur Dernière intervention 3 avril 2009 301
22 oct. 2008 à 15:53
Non, tu ne peux pas.

WinSCP utilise le protocole SSH pour copier les fichiers. Si le serveur SSH distant refuse les connexions en tant que root, il n'y a pas de moyen simple d'envoyer directement des fichiers en tant que root.
Tu peux sois paramétrer ton serveur pour accepter les connexions root (très sale), sois écrire un script local qui transfère les fichiers là où tu les veux, avec un "sudo".
0
ok mais donc on ne peut pas executer directement des commandes dans winscp ?
0
non.
La méthode de Grunt est celle que j'utilise au boulot et c'est la solution oui.
Sinon il te faut créer un user sur le serveur et tu lui donnes droits, groupe...bref tu le configures correctement quoi.
0